Baptist Health is looking for a Patient Access Coordinator to join our team in Louisville, KY
Patient Access Coordinators are imperative to the overall success of the entire revenue cycle. Most of the information submitted on a claim derives from an Access team member. They are primarily responsible for completing a thorough admissions process of all inpatients and outpatients. Exemplary customer service skills are crucial in this role, as the Patient Access Coordinator must ensure that accurate information is collected, that they are always sensitive to the confidentiality of this information, and that patients are aware of their rights as determined by HIPAA regulations and company policy. Extensive Insurance experience/training is vital to success within this role. Employee will maintain compliance with state and federal regulatory body requirements regarding access services. Verifying Insurance Eligibility, Compliance, Point of Service estimates and collections are part of their responsibility.
